AAA Says More Than 37 Million Motorists Will Hit the Road this Weekend!


According to this AAA article approximately 37.6 million people will take to the roadways this weekend, driving further and longer than road trips have been in the past. This means drivers need to be more aware of their surroundings and more alert and attentive than ever!

A Holiday weekend also means that there will be more (complete) idiots out there who will be drinking and driving, texting and driving and just plain driving distracted in one way or another.

This is a Turn Signal Switch






THIS IS A TURN SIGNAL SWITCH
(In Boston it's a "blinkah")

This seems to me to be extremely fundamental! But I think it's worth mentioning and explaining what it is, what it does and how it effects you and other drivers.

What it is:
 - it is a universal switch lever located in the same place on virtually EVERY motor vehicle, generally behind the steering wheel on the left side.

What it does:
 - when you press down on it, it turns on the left turn signal.
 - when you lift it, it turns on the right turn signal.
 - when either action is performed a light turns on in the front and in the rear of the vehicle which blinks.

Effects on the road:
 - when used properly, this lets other drivers on the road know what you intend to do.
 - when used properly, you become predictable and avoidable (and you don't want to be Mr. UNpredictble on the road).

When to use it:
 - changing lanes on a highway.
 - when your lane ends and you have to merge right or left.
 - when you are making a right or left hand turn.
 - when in a parking lot and turning into your chosen spot
